Measuring system monitors mercury levels

PS Analytical (PSA) provides solutions for mercury measurements in the utilities market.

Based on atomic fluorescence spectrometry, PS Analytical's instrumentation lends itself to laboratory, online and process applications, offering reliable measurements and accurate data.

PSA systems for continuous emission monitoring of mercury from coal-fired utility stacks continue to provide measurement levels exceeding current legislation requirements.

Building on the company's experience in the natural gas industry and the integration of a traceable reference standard, PS Analytical instrumentation provides users with continuous measurements even in the most hazardous area.

The sensitivity and flexibility of the atomic fluorescence spectrometer designed by the PS Analytical team allows these instruments to be coupled to custom-designed sampling systems, to ensure the integrity of the sample and provide reliable and reproducible measurements.

Further validation for mercury measurements can be provided using the PSA Cavkit calibration accessory, which is traceable to fundamental measurements.
